BINTARI cooperation with CCBO (Clean Cities Blue Ocean) to improve Municipal Solid Waste Management (MSWM) in Semarang City have a goal to increase the waste recycling rate and reduce waste leakage into the ocean. TPS3R have an important role to collect and processing recycling material with contribution from the community

BINTARI merupakan lembaga swadaya masyarakat nasional bergerak dalam perlindungan lingkungan dan pembangunan berkelanjutan. Berdiri sejak 1986, BINTARI berupaya menjadi mitra unggul dalam transformasi masyarakat yang berketahanan dan berkelanjutan dengan bekerjasama dengan berbagai pelaku pembangunan baik pemerintah, masyarakat, maupun swasta dan lembaga internasional. Transformasi tersebut diwujudkan melalui program pendidikan untuk pembangunan
